(热血沙城h5下载)热血沙尘源码解析,多元化视角下的游戏设计与优化
热血沙尘作为一款深受玩家喜爱的角色扮演游戏,其源码的解读与分析不仅能够为我们提供游戏开发的经验教训,还能从中挖掘出许多优化和改进的空间,本文将从多元化方向对热血沙尘源码进行探讨,并提出一些问题以供思考。
源码解析
1、游戏架构
热血沙尘源码采用了模块化设计,将游戏分为多个模块,如角色模块、地图模块、战斗模块等,这种设计使得代码易于管理和维护,同时也便于后续功能的扩展。
2、数据处理
在热血沙尘源码中,数据处理部分采用了面向对象的设计,游戏中的角色、道具、技能等都被抽象为对象,通过封装、继承和多态等特性实现数据的管理和操作。
3、渲染优化
热血沙尘源码在渲染方面进行了优化,采用了分帧渲染技术,将复杂的场景拆分为多个子场景,分别进行渲染,从而降低渲染压力,提高游戏运行效率。
多元化方向分析
1、游戏平衡性
在热血沙尘源码中,游戏平衡性是一个重要的问题,如何保证各个角色、技能和道具之间的平衡,使得游戏在公平性和趣味性之间取得平衡,是一个值得探讨的问题。
2、游戏体验
游戏体验是吸引玩家的重要因素,从源码中我们可以发现,热血沙尘在角色动作、技能释放、地图设计等方面都进行了优化,以提高游戏体验,如何进一步优化游戏体验,提高玩家的满意度,仍然是一个挑战。
3、游戏扩展性
热血沙尘源码的模块化设计使得游戏扩展性较好,但如何在不影响现有游戏平衡的前提下,引入新的角色、技能和道具,是游戏开发中需要关注的问题。
常见问题解答(FAQ)
1、问:热血沙尘源码是否开源?
答:热血沙尘源码并未开源,但可以通过合法途径获取。
2、问:如何学习热血沙尘源码?
答:可以通过阅读源码,了解游戏架构和设计思想,同时结合实际开发经验进行学习。
3、问:热血沙尘源码中有哪些值得学习的技巧?
答:热血沙尘源码中采用了许多优秀的设计模式,如模块化设计、面向对象编程等,源码中还有许多关于游戏优化的实践经验。
参考文献
1、《热血沙尘开发手册》
2、《游戏开发原理与实践》
3、《面向对象编程》
通过以上分析,我们可以看到热血沙尘源码在游戏设计、优化和扩展性方面具有很多优点,在实际开发过程中,仍有许多问题需要我们不断探讨和解决,只有通过不断学习和实践,我们才能更好地掌握游戏开发技巧,为玩家带来更优质的游戏体验。